java8stream 8stream stream java8

CentOS Stream怎么设置固定IP

参考:https://blog.csdn.net/qq_36393978/article/details/127999172 CentOS Stream设置ip方式和之前CentOS不一样 环境查看 # cat /etc/redhat-release CentOS Stream release 9 ......
CentOS Stream

体验Stream API的用法

Stream 是 Java8 中处理集合的关键抽象概念,它可以指定你希望对集合进行的操作,可以执行非常复杂的查找、过滤和映射数据等操作。使用Stream API 对集合数据进行操作,就类似于使用 SQL 执行的数据库查询。也可以使用 Stream API 来并行执行操作。简而言之,Stream AP ......
Stream API

Java系列:Java8 新特性:强大的 Stream API(创建 Stream、中间操作、终止操作)

Java8中有两大最为重要的改变。第一个是 Lambda 表达式;另外一个则是 Stream API。 Stream API ( java.util.stream) 把真正的函数式编程风格引入到Java中。这是目前为止对Java类库最好的补充,因为Stream API可以极大提供Java程序员的生产 ......
Stream Java 特性 Java8 API

JUC并发编程学习笔记(十二)Stream流式计算

Stream流式计算 什么是Stream流式计算 大数据:存储+计算 集合、MySql这些的本质都是存储东西的; 计算都应该交给流来操作! 一个案例说明:函数式接口、lambda表达式、链式编程、Stream流式计算 package org.example.stream; import java.u ......
笔记 Stream JUC

Stream实战用例1

Java8 Stream 代码少,功能强大,实乃效率利器。这里我列举自己常用的Stream使用示例。 一.流式赋值 1. 从一个List转到另一个List 参考 objectList = objectList .stream().map(object -> { Object objectNew = ......
实战 Stream

Java 8: 异步利器 CompletableFuture vs Parallel Stream 选哪个

应人们对性能和体验的要求,异步在项目中用的越来越多,CompletableFuture 和Parallel Stream无疑是异步并发的利器。既然两者都可以实现异步并发,那么带来一个问题:什么时候该使用哪个呢,哪个场景下使用哪个会更好呢?这篇文章因此出现,旨在当执行异步进行编程时Completabl ......

Redis基础学习:Stream操作

目录1.基本操作XADDXRANGEXDELXREVRANGE2.监听项目XREAD3.消费者组4.转移5.其它6.裁剪7.总结 又来一个不好理解的东西,Stream 类型,而且它是整个 Redis 中对于数据操作最复杂的一种类型。但话又说回来,其实这个东西吧,还是个队列,只不过又是一种换了形式的队 ......
基础 Stream Redis

Stream流的操作

传参 List<ApproveJobContent> contents Optional<String> value = contents.stream().filter(ctx->"DEMAND_APPLY_EXT_ATTRBUTES".equals(ctx.getContentName()).m ......
Stream

Java关于stream处理数据的一些操作

class UserPo { private String name; private Double score; } List<UserPo> list = new ArrayList<>(); list.add(new UserPo("小一", 10.d)); list.add(new User ......
数据 stream Java

mac 切换java jdk版本 java8 java11

1. 终端执行命令 查看本地各版本jdk:mac通常默认安装了jdk1.8 安装目录是 /Library/Java/JavaVirtualMachines/ cd /Library/Java/JavaVirtualMachines/ ls 2. 上述命令列出的各版本目录名 后,在全局配置文件.bas ......
java 版本 java8 mac jdk

java8 集合操作功能

Java 8引入了许多新的集合操作功能,包括但不限于以下几项: forEach:使用Lambda表达式遍历集合中的每个元素。 stream:将集合转换为流,以便进行各种操作,如过滤、映射、排序等。 filter:根据指定的条件过滤集合中的元素,并返回过滤后的结果。 map:将集合中的每个元素映射为另 ......
功能 java8 java

redis-stream

......
redis-stream stream redis

Java8 Optional

根据Oracle Java官方文档,Optional是一个容器对象,可以包含也可以不包含非null值。Optional在Java 8中引入,目的是解决 NullPointerExceptions的问题。本质上,Optional是一个包装器类,其中包含对其他对象的引用。在这种情况下,对象只是指向内存位 ......
Optional Java8 Java

20. 从零用Rust编写正反向代理,四层反向代理stream(tcp与udp)实现

wmproxy wmproxy是由Rust编写,已实现http/https代理,socks5代理, 反向代理,静态文件服务器,内网穿透,配置热更新等, 后续将实现websocket代理等,同时会将实现过程分享出来, 感兴趣的可以一起造个轮子法 项目地址 gite: https://gitee.com ......
stream Rust tcp udp 20

Mac brew安装Java8 && Mac配置多个Java版本

安装Java8 1. 打开终端,输入以下命令安装brew: `/usr/bin/ruby -e "$(curl -fsSL https://raw.githubusercontent.com/Homebrew/install/master/install)"` 2. 安装Java8: `brew t ......
Java Mac amp 多个 版本

一个常见的导致ffmpeg滤镜链“Invalid stream specifier”错误的原因

一个特别常见的导致ffmpeg滤镜链“Invalid stream specifier”错误的原因,很少见到有人提起,故在此短记。 ......
specifier 常见 错误 原因 Invalid

使用Java 8的Stream API来对集合中的数据根据id去重并且同一个id只取符合条件的那一个

` List dataList = new ArrayList<>(); dataList.add(new Data(1, "A")); dataList.add(new Data(2, "B")); dataList.add(new Data(1, "C")); dataList.add(new ......
条件 数据 Stream Java API

Kth Largest Element in a Stream

study/java Design a class to find the kth largest element in a stream. Note that it is the kth largest element in the sorted order, not the kth distin ......
Element Largest Stream Kth in

java8 map过滤 map转字符串

Map<String,Long> map = new HashMap<>();map.put("aaa",1L);map.put("bbb",2L);map.put("ccc",1L);Map<String, Long> map2 = map.entrySet().stream().filter(e ......
字符串 map 字符 java8 java

Stream流式编程的操作

前言:为什么要学函数式编程?大家如果有进入公司实习或者看GitHub上著名项目后 会发现它们都有一个特点:很多地方使用了函数式编程,因此代码会很整洁,可读性也很高。这里我们举个例子: 这里我们想“查询未成年作家的评分在70以上的书籍,同时由于作家和书籍可能出现重复,所以需要进行去重”。因此我们没学函 ......
Stream

CentOS 8 Stream vs Anolis8.8 对比(2023.10)

硬件环境 Honor 笔记本电脑,16G RAM, 512G SSD,本机自带无线网卡,外接USB 有线网卡 安装Anolis 8.8 到一个128G Kingston U 盘,出现如下现象 显卡驱动无法支持笔记本的外接显示器; 中文输入法无法自动工作; 内核版本为 5.10; 本机的无线网卡未自动 ......
Anolis8 2023.10 CentOS Anolis Stream

英特尔宣布参与Linux发行版 CentOS Stream 项目

导读 据红帽微信公众号官方消息,英特尔目前已经加入 CentOS Stream 项目,官方表示,“这一举措构建在了英特尔已经在 Fedora 项目中积极贡献的基础之上,进一步深化了红帽与英特尔之间的合作关系”。 ▲ 图源 红帽微信公众号从文中注意到,英特尔将为此前 CentOS Stream 成立的 ......
项目 CentOS Stream Linux

Stream filter中自定义谓词变量

在流式处理中,filter 操作是用于筛选符合条件的元素并生成一个新的流。谓词(Predicate)是一个表示条件的函数式接口,用于定义筛选的条件。 在 Java 中,Stream API 提供了 filter 方法来执行筛选操作。filter 方法接受一个谓词作为参数,该谓词描述了筛选的条件。 谓 ......
谓词 变量 Stream filter

Java Stream流实现递归查询

MySql数据库表结构 模拟数据 查询出所有数据,用父节点递归查询出所有子节点数据 /** * 封装备注分类集合 * * @param remarkTypeList 备注分类集合 * @return 递归好的集合 */ @Override public List<RemarkType> queryR ......
Stream Java

3、Collection、Map、Stream流

Collection、Map、Stream流 一、集合的概述和分类 主要分为两个系列:Collection和Map Collection代表单列集合,每个元素(数据)只包含一个值 Map代表双列集合,每个元素包含两个值(键值对) 1.1 Collection Collection的分类 Collec ......
Collection Stream Map

Java基础 Stream 流的终结方法

void forEach ( Consumer action ) → 遍历 long count () → 统计 toArray () → 收集流中的数据,放到数组中 collect ( Collector collector ) → 收集流中的数据,放到集合中 count () 方法: Array ......
基础 方法 Stream Java

Java基础 Stream流的中间方法

举例: filter 过滤: ArrayList<String> list = new ArrayList<>();Collections.addAll(list, "张三", "李四", "王五", "赵六");list.stream().filter(new Predicate<String>( ......
基础 方法 Stream Java

Java基础 Stream 流的使用步骤

步骤: 1. 先得到一条 Stream 流(流水线),并把数据放上去 2. 使用 中间方法 对流水线上的数据进行操作 3. 使用 终结方法 对流水线上的数据进行操作 单列集合:default Stream<E> stream () → Collection 中的默认方法 双列集合:无法直接使用 st ......
步骤 基础 Stream Java

stream与parallelStream

参考:https://blog.csdn.net/yy1098029419/article/details/89452380 stream Stream 是在 Java8 新增的特性,普遍称其为流;它不是数据结构也不存放任何数据,其主要用于集合的逻辑处理。 stream与iterator区别 Ite ......
parallelStream stream

Java流(Stream)、文件(File)和IO

Java流(Stream)、文件(File)和IO Java流(Stream)、文件(File)和IO java.io包几乎包含了所有操作输入、输出需要的类 所有这些流类流类代表了输入源和输出目标 Java.io包中的流支持很多种格式 比如:基本类型、对象、本地化字符集等等 一个流可以理解为一个数据 ......
文件 Stream Java File